Transaction 435526d7f03f81c8d0b161579a2692865ba652c2dc153860f563c4013488cf48
1 Input
1 Output
-
435526d7f03f81c8d0b161579a2692865ba652c2dc153860f563c4013488cf48:0
- value
- 1499862
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ad25e802571c910e979fcb3479ad6ba00b9b79e
- address
- bc1qdtf9aqp9w8y3p6telje50xkkhgqtndu7y0mqyp